Description
C-C or b chemokine family members are characterized by a pair of adjacent cysteine residues and serve as potent chemoattractants and activators of monocytes and T cells. C-C chemokine receptor family members include CKR-1, CKR-2A, CKR-2B, CKR-3, CKR-4, CKR-5, CKR-6, CKR-7, CKR-8, CKR-9, CKR-10 and the Duffy blood group antigen. Each of these receptors are G protein coupled, seven pass transmembrane domain proteins whose major physiological role is to function in the chemotaxis of T cells and phagocytic cells to areas of inflammation. However, this receptor family has also been shown to facilitate viral infection. CKR-2 (C-C chemokine receptor type 2) is a 374 amino acid multi-pass membrane protein that belongs to the C-C chemokine receptor family and is expressed as two isoforms, designated CKR-2A and CKR-2B. Both CKR-2 isoforms function as receptors for a variety of proteins, including MCP-1 and MCP-3, thereby influencing intracellular calcium levels and affecting signal transduction throughout the cell.
